開源項(xiàng)目管理:Java語(yǔ)言的優(yōu)勢(shì)
開源項(xiàng)目是指在公共社區(qū)下,由多個(gè)開發(fā)者共同開發(fā)和維護(hù)的項(xiàng)目。開源項(xiàng)目的好處不僅在于可以獲得免費(fèi)的軟件,而且還可以獲得無(wú)限的開發(fā)資源和支持。本文將介紹開源項(xiàng)目管理中使用Java語(yǔ)言的優(yōu)勢(shì),以及如何有效地進(jìn)行開源項(xiàng)目的管理。
開源項(xiàng)目管理的優(yōu)勢(shì)
開源項(xiàng)目管理相對(duì)于傳統(tǒng)軟件開發(fā)項(xiàng)目來(lái)說,具有很多優(yōu)勢(shì)。首先,開源項(xiàng)目可以吸引更多的開發(fā)者加入,從而增加項(xiàng)目的可靠性和穩(wěn)定性。其次,開源項(xiàng)目可以獲得更多的社區(qū)支持,從而提高項(xiàng)目的進(jìn)度和質(zhì)量。最后,開源項(xiàng)目還可以促進(jìn)開發(fā)者之間的合作和知識(shí)共享,從而推動(dòng)整個(gè)開源社區(qū)的發(fā)展。
開源項(xiàng)目管理中使用Java語(yǔ)言的優(yōu)勢(shì)
Java語(yǔ)言是一種非常流行的編程語(yǔ)言,在開源項(xiàng)目管理中也有很多優(yōu)勢(shì)。首先,Java語(yǔ)言具有強(qiáng)大的面向?qū)ο缶幊棠芰?,可以?shí)現(xiàn)復(fù)雜的軟件結(jié)構(gòu)和功能。其次,Java語(yǔ)言具有高效的開發(fā)效率和可維護(hù)性,可以快速開發(fā)和迭代軟件版本。最后,Java語(yǔ)言還具有跨平臺(tái)的能力,可以在多個(gè)操作系統(tǒng)上運(yùn)行,從而提高軟件的可移植性和可擴(kuò)展性。
如何有效地進(jìn)行開源項(xiàng)目的管理
開源項(xiàng)目的管理需要一些特定的方法和工具,以下是一些有效的開源項(xiàng)目管理工具和方法:
1. 使用版本控制工具:使用版本控制工具可以跟蹤項(xiàng)目的代碼變化,并保證代碼的安全性和可維護(hù)性。常用的版本控制工具包括Git和SVN等。
2. 使用項(xiàng)目管理工具:使用項(xiàng)目管理工具可以更好地管理項(xiàng)目進(jìn)度、資源、風(fēng)險(xiǎn)等信息。常用的項(xiàng)目管理工具包括Jira、Trello等。
3. 建立良好的團(tuán)隊(duì)文化:建立良好的團(tuán)隊(duì)文化可以增強(qiáng)團(tuán)隊(duì)凝聚力和協(xié)作能力,從而更好地進(jìn)行開源項(xiàng)目的管理。
4. 定期進(jìn)行項(xiàng)目評(píng)估:定期進(jìn)行項(xiàng)目評(píng)估可以及時(shí)發(fā)現(xiàn)項(xiàng)目的問題和改進(jìn)點(diǎn),從而提高項(xiàng)目的質(zhì)量和效率。
開源項(xiàng)目管理中使用Java語(yǔ)言的優(yōu)勢(shì),以及如何有效地進(jìn)行開源項(xiàng)目的管理。開源項(xiàng)目的管理需要一些特定的方法和工具,使用版本控制工具、項(xiàng)目管理工具、良好的團(tuán)隊(duì)文化以及定期進(jìn)行項(xiàng)目評(píng)估等方法可以有效地進(jìn)行開源項(xiàng)目的管理。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請(qǐng)發(fā)送郵件至 舉報(bào),一經(jīng)查實(shí),本站將立刻刪除。